First I'll start with an EASY modification that's been documented in several builds - the bottom "grip" bolt.

I drilled mine out with two different drill bits, then tapped it.

I started with a 3/8" Forestner bit (drilled down about 1/4" for the bolt head), then switched to a 13/64" bit for the rest of the hole.

I went as deep as I could with the 13/64" hole, then switched to a 1/4-20 tap.

Drilling and tapping resin is SUPER easy compared to most other materials.

Moving onto the detail work...

Brian did some incredible metal work for his trigger assembly and I'm trying to duplicate that, but I took a different approach.

I'm carving out enough to insert 1/16" aluminum plates.

These have the trigger group pins drilled out - I haven't tackled installing the pins yet...

 

So, here's where I started.  The right side of the trigger group (the easy side) is carved out.

The left side is untouched - how it came from Doopy.  I used a combination of exacto blades and dental picks to carve out the resin. 

This side doesn't need to be carved very deep (maybe 1/4"), so it's definitely the easier side.

Next, I made some cardboard templates of the side plates from an original trigger group.

UD2TvhD.jpg

 

Then I checked fitment of the templates in my replica.  I traced pencil lines around the areas where the metal would be exposed in the Doopy grip.

teDyRdl.jpg

 

gjZkJkd.jpg

 

Then I used a toothpick and a pencil to transfer the depth of the carved slot onto the template.

I missed taking some pictures here, but basically, I cut along the pencil line.

From the template, you can see my fake metal trigger group side plate will be a 1/16" piece of aluminum about 1/4" wide.

Before cutting the aluminum plate, I drilled the 9/64" hole for a pin (this pin holds the trigger group side plates together on a real Sterling and is visible).

lTgvX1U.jpg

 

Next came the carving for the left side.  MUCH deeper.  Some spots towards the rear reached almost an inch deep.

Here's a picture of the left slot being carved - it's about 3/4 done.  See the sliver left under the A R S letters?

Carving was done over two or three nights.

51Wv8rP.jpg

 

Here are several pictures of the slots completely carved out.  The sides are thin and the resin warped very slightly.

I ASSURE you, I didn't apply ANY side pressure to cause the warping in these areas (the sides are thin enough that side pressure might cause them to break off).

Possibly this happened by releasing internal stresses within the resin while carving?

I'm not sure, but it's not a big deal - I will use epoxy to glue in the metal plates and this will fill any gaps.

I also detailed along the edges of the grip to make it look like a separate piece.

nnyAaAt.jpg

 

xPefHie.jpg

 

 

 

I did the same fitting with the template for the left side.

I'm considering "warming" the resin up to see if I can bend it back into shape and close the gaps (it's minor, but it bugs me).

I'd rather not fill it with epoxy and have the sides looking thicker than normal, but it's a last resort option if necessary.

Funny - I was just about to recommend warming up the resin for bringing it in shape :lol:

 

Did that on my build in 2 ways: with a heat gun (carefully) and with a hot water bath. Both worked fine and the resin became more flexible.

 

The only problem is to keep it in that new shape while it cools down.

I duplicated the ejector using 3/8" solid styrene rod.  I ordered the rod from Amazon along with some other construction materials.

Why duplicate the ejector?  Partly because I've never seen it before and partly because I like the challenge.  Only the rear is visible from the exterior of the gun.

Having the ejector also provides options when detailing the chamber, depending on how I handle the bolt and magazine.

 

First up, a shot of a real Sterling ejector alongside my 3/8" styrene rod.

acDC1kl.jpg

 

The first challenge was to figure out how to make the machined edge which protrudes from the side of the rod... 

Since I had about a foot of styrene rod, I decided to try heating the rod and bending it to acquire the necessary shape.

I set up an angle finder using the real ejector, heated the styrene with a heat gun and bent it against a steel plate I have on my benchtop. 

 

ohL6EGX.jpg

 

Next, I sanded the bottom of the bend to a flat profile on the belt sander.

 

 

Then, I spent a bunch of time marking off centerlines, machined flat areas and holes.

I went a little wide with my marks so I would have material left for "fine tuning".

I wish I would have taken more pictures during the process, but I got wrapped up in the fun of being back in the shop, UNINTERRUPTED, after the holidays...

AUAcUQ8.jpg

 

And, here's the final result.  I even managed to make the special marking on the back of the ejector.

I sharpened the end of a very small tension pin, chucked it in my drill and carefully added the marks.

I imagine that mark is some kind of inspector or "quality" marking - it's on every Sterling I've ever seen.
